Wolff wanted FIA to take action against Ricciardo
Toto Wolff was 'surprised' the stewards decided not to investigate Daniel Ricciardo after he hit Valtteri Bottas at the start of the Mexican GP. Although Bottas started Sunday's Mexican Grand Prix from pole position, he fell down to third on the long run down to Turn 1, swamped by Max Verstappen and his team-mate Lewis Hamilton. The Finn's afternoon went from bad to worse as he was then tagged by Ricciardo, the light contact pitching him into a spin. Stopping in the middle of the track in a plume of tyre smoke, Bottas was fortune not to be hit by anyone else although most likely doesn't see it that way as, once he got going again, he was down in 18th place and the last driver in the race....
